What is a Swift developer?

A Swift developer is a software professional who specializes in creating applications for Apple platforms such as iOS, macOS, watchOS, and tvOS using the Swift programming language. They typically have skills in Xcode, UIKit, and other Apple development tools, and often work within Agile environments to build, test, and maintain mobile apps.

How does a Swift Developer typically collaborate with designers and backend engineers during the app development process?

Swift Developers work closely with designers to ensure that user interfaces are implemented accurately and intuitively, often participating in design reviews and providing feedback on technical feasibility. They also coordinate with backend engineers to integrate APIs, synchronize data, and troubleshoot issues related to data flow or performance. Regular stand-ups, code reviews, and collaborative tools like version control systems (e.g., Git) are commonly used to facilitate communication and maintain alignment across the team. This collaborative environment helps ensure a seamless user experience and efficient problem-solving throughout the app development lifecycle.

Is Swift frontend or backend?

Swift is primarily used for developing iOS and macOS applications, making it a frontend language for Apple platform apps. However, with frameworks like Vapor and Kitura, Swift can also be used for backend server development, allowing developers to build server-side applications in Swift. As a Swift developer, knowledge of both frontend and backend development can be valuable depending on the project scope.

Job description

The Swift Group is a privately held, mission-driven and employee-focused services and solutions company headquartered in Reston, VA. Our capabilities include Software Development, Engineering & IT, Data Science, Cyber Enablement, Logistics, and Training. Founded in 2019, Swift supports Civilian, Defense, and Intelligence Community customers across the country and around the globe. We are looking for a DevOps Engineer to join our high-performing technical team in Reston, VA. In this role, you will architect, design, and implement innovative cloud solutions that enable our customers to fully leverage modern cloud technologies. You will help build robust, scalable infrastructures and collaborate closely with cross-functional teams to ensure seamless integration, optimized performance, and efficient delivery of secure cloud environments. Responsibilities: * Analyze system requirements to deliver scalable, secure, and high-performing cloud architectures
* Lead the design, deployment, and optimization of AWS and hybrid-cloud solutions that meet mission and security objectives
* Develop Infrastructure-as-Code (IaC) solutions using Terraform, CloudFormation, or Ansible to automate provisioning and configuration
* Implement cloud governance frameworks and ensure compliance with applicable security and regulatory standards
* Oversee automation workflows for deployment, monitoring, and operations to reduce manual effort and increase system reliability
* Evaluate emerging cloud technologies and recommend enhancements to improve performance and cost-efficiency
* Support both development and operations teams by integrating CI/CD pipelines, monitoring tools, and performance tuning
* Serve as a cloud expert, promoting collaboration, mentorship, and continuous learning across engineering teams Requirements: *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Information Technology, or related field
* Mid-level candidates: 4-7 years of relevant experience
* Senior-level candidates: 7-9 years of relevant experience
* US citizenship with active TS/SCI with CI Polygraph required
* 4-7 years of experience designing, deploying, and maintaining advanced cloud solutions
* Demonstrated expertise in AWS environments supporting multiple classification domains (e.g., IL5 to IL6+)
* Proficiency with AWS services such as EC2, S3, Lambda, and EBS
* Strong experience with Infrastructure-as-Code (IaC) tools such as Terraform, CloudFormation, or Ansible
* Proficiency managing and securing Linux and Windows Server systems in production environments
* Hands-on scripting experience using Python and Bash for cloud automation
* Strong understanding of cloud security best practices and implementation of advanced security controls
* Experience supporting operational environments, managing ticket queues, and leveraging knowledge bases for issue resolution
* Excellent communication skills with the ability to convey complex technical topics to diverse audiences
* Active CompTIA Security+ or equivalent 8140/8570 certification (valid for at least one year)
* Relevant AWS certifications (e.g., Solutions Architect Associate/Professional or SysOps Administrator) preferred Desired Experience: * Experience working in Agile development environments and familiarity with tools such as Jira and Confluence
* Knowledge of CI/CD frameworks and version control systems (Git, Jenkins, etc.)
* Familiarity with hybrid and multi-cloud environments (AWS, Azure, GCP)
* Background in automation, monitoring, and performance tuning in secure production systems Please note: we are not working with staffing agencies to fill these positions and are not accepting any unsolicited resumes from agencies. #LI-DI1 #Onsite
